Ingredients

To make these cozy muffins, you’ll need simple pantry staples:

For the Muffins:

  • 1 ¾ c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 cup pumpkin puree
  • ¾ cup granulated sugar
  • ½ cup brown sugar
  • ½ cup vegetable oil
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 teaspoon baking soda
  • ½ teaspoon ba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on cinnamon
  • ½ teaspoon nutmeg
  • ½ teaspoon salt

For the Streusel Topping:

  • ½ cup all-purpose flour
  • ⅓ cup brown sugar
  • 1 teaspoon cinnamon
  • ¼ cup cold butter (cubed)

Ingredient Notes

The star of these easy pumpkin streusel muffins is, of course, the pumpkin puree. Make sure you’re using pure pumpkin and not pumpkin pie filling, which already contains added sugar and spices. The combination of brown sugar and granulated sugar adds depth and moisture, while oil keeps the muffins tender for days.

For the streusel, cold butter is key—it creates that crumbly texture that melts beautifully as the muffins bake.

Step-by-Step Instructions

1. Preheat and Prep

Preheat your oven to 350°F and line a muffin tin with paper liners.

2. Mix the Wet Ingredients

In a large bowl, whisk together pumpkin puree, eggs, oil, vanilla extract, and sugars until smooth.

3. Combine Dry Ingredients

In another bowl, mix flour, baking soda, baking powder, salt, and spices.

4. Make the Batter

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, stirring until just combined.

5. Prepare the Streusel

Mix flour, brown sugar, and cinnamon, then cut in cold butter until crumbly.

6. Assemble and Bake

Fill muffin cups ¾ full, sprinkle streusel on top, and bake for 18–22 minutes.

Tips for Perfect Results

Getting bakery-quality easy pumpkin streusel muffins at home is all about technique:

  • Don’t overmix the batter to keep muffins soft
  • Use room temperature eggs for better blending
  • Fill muffin cups evenly for consistent baking
  • Check with a toothpick to avoid overbaking

These small details make a big difference in texture and flavor.

Storage & Reheating

Store muffins in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days, or refrigerate for up to 5 days.

  • Reheat in the microwave for 10–15 seconds
  • Freeze for up to 2 months
  • Thaw overnight or warm in the oven

FAQs

1. Can I make these muffins ahead of time?

Yes! They store well and taste great even the next day.

2. Can I freeze pumpkin streusel muffins?

Absolutely—just wrap them individually and freeze for later.

3. Can I make them gluten-free?

Yes, use a 1:1 gluten-free flour substitute.

4. How do I keep the streusel crunchy?

Store muffins uncovered for a few hours before sealing to maintain texture.
